The editors and contributors of this book dedicate a large part of their academic research to the study of social change from a cultural perspective.

How does change occur in the art world, which specific elements it presents there? How changes in social context impact on the characteristics and evolution of the art world? What are the main drivers at stake, how are they perceived by artists and cultural institutions? How do public policies respond to these drivers, or anticipate them, or even generate them? And so on.

We try to approach these issues from the point of view of social sciences, putting in practice a productive dialogue between sociology and other disciplines, like economics, political science, history and anthropology, and carefully distinguishing the analytical and the normative components of research, both necessary for a full understanding of contemporary cultural change.

This book deals with all these issues isolating Portugal as a case study. The purpose is to discuss general problems in what regards cultural change in contemporary societies taking the Portuguese situation as a relevant example, that deserves a Cultural change in contemporary Portugal proper investigation, comprehensive, holistic and data-based.

The aim is not to offer a full description of that situation, complex and singular as it is, but to use its study as a methodological device to approach broader topics. That is why the book intends to reach an international audience of researchers and students.
